Value Centre, Irelands leading cash and carry network recently hosted its annual Customer Appreciation Race Night at Dundalk Stadium, marking the second successive year of the industry networking event.
The event, which was hosted and supported by four Value Centre branches representing the North East region – Drogheda, Dundalk, Cavan and Carrickmacross – attracted over 850 local customers, including a number of XL retailers. The exclusive event is about rewarding loyal Value Centre customers, giving them the opportunity to network and socialise, to the backdrop of some exciting horse racing.
Fintan Smyth, Manager of Value Centre Dundalk said, “The Value Centre Customer Appreciation Race Night is a great opportunity for us to recognise and thank our customers for their continued support. Dundalk Stadium is a fantastic venue to host such an event and we really hope that everyone enjoyed the opportunity to network with their peers.”
Emma Meehan, Sales and Marketing Manager of Dundalk Stadium said, “On behalf of Dundalk Stadium, I would like to thank all the Value Centre customers for what was a very enjoyable night. It is a testament to the brand and its management that they are recognising the full potential of the event as it goes from strength to strength.”
There was lots of fun and entertainment, along with a raffle giving customers a chance to stake their claim on a number of top prizes including TVs, Sat Navs and Blu Ray players. Significant funds were also raised for the Value Centre Charity of the Year – Living Links, which provides nationwide help and support to those bereaved by suicide.
With 22 branches across Ireland, Value Centre is the leading cash & carry wholesaler with the largest network in Ireland.
